While shopping online is usually safe and straightforward, acquiring high-investment items needs a tactical approach. Keep these ideas in mind when searching an online tool store:
Verify Authorized Dealer Status: Counterfeit tools do exist in the digital marketplace. Make sure the online seller is an authorized dealer of the brand (e.g., Milwaukee, DeWalt, Makita) to ensure that the maker's guarantee remains valid.Examine the Return Policy: Tools can periodically get here harmed, or a battery platform may not fit your specific expectations. Search for shops that provide clear, problem-free return policies and affordable restocking terms.Examine Shipping Costs: Heavy equipment and bulk orders can sometimes sustain steep shipping costs. Search for platforms that offer totally free shipping thresholds or regional pickup choices if relevant.Search For Kit Deals: Many online retailers offer bundled kits (e.g., a drill, impact chauffeur, two batteries, and a charger bundled together) which offer vastly much better value than buying private components separately.Often Asked Questions (FAQ)Are online tool stores cheaper than physical stores?
Typically, yes. Because online retailers have lower overhead costs related to massive retail flooring area, they can pass those savings on to the consumer through competitive pricing, package deals, and digital-exclusive promotions.
How do I know if an online tool store is legitimate?
Search for secure site protocols (HTTPS), clear client service contact details (telephone number, e-mail, and physical address), expert web style, and validated third-party evaluations on platforms like Trustpilot or Google Reviews.
What should I do if a tool gets here damaged or malfunctioning?
Contact the seller's customer support instantly. Take photographs of the packaging and the tool itself. If the merchant is an authorized dealership, they will typically assist in a replacement or direct you through the manufacturer's service warranty replacement process.
Is it better to purchase bare tools or combination sets?
If you are just beginning with a particular brand's battery platform, combo kits are practically always the very best worth due to the fact that they consist of batteries, a battery charger, and numerous tools. If you currently own suitable batteries from that brand name, purchasing bare tools (tools sold without batteries) will save you cash.
